$600.00 ? What was changed , if I may ask , simply to verify.
I’ve changed the canister vent valve, the one behind the fuel tank under the HHR.
I’ve changed the purge valve , the one under the hood by the fuel line.
I’ve changed the fuel line and the vapour line
all totaled approximately $250.00 in parts and shipping to Canada, thankfully I can still do my own work so I saved on labour.
